ichinokuchi, yokote-cho, yokote city, akita prefecture
The Yokote Hiraka Regional Civic Gymnasium and Yokote City Employment Improvement Center, completed in 1979, represents an important example of late 20th-century Japanese public architecture. Designed by the Nishihara Research Institute, this multifunctional facility combines sports and vocational training spaces within a single structure. Located in Yokote, Akita Prefecture, the building exemplifies the regional development initiatives of Japan's post-war era. Its design reflects the modernist principles and functional pragmatism characteristic of public buildings from this period, making it a noteworthy case study for those interested in Japanese gymnasium design and community-oriented architecture of the 1970s.
